← ScienceWhich outcome occurs when molecular kinetic energy decreases disproportionately at a metallic catalyst surface?
A)Reduced catalyst surface area available
B)Increased undesired side-product formation
C)Faster reaction kinetics overall rate
D)Selective adsorption site poisoning occurs✓
💡 Explanation
Selective site poisoning occurs because lower kinetic energy means reactant molecules preferentially adhere to specific, more favorable active sites at first. Therefore, these sites become saturated, lowering reaction efficiency rather than increasing it, due to blocked access for others.
